How much does it cost to rent a home in Meriam Hill?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Meriam Hill 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,044 | $2,300 | $4,900 |
| Meriam Hill 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,961 | $3,100 | $7,500 |
| Meriam Hill 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,766 | $4,500 | $7,000 |
| Meriam Hill 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$19,500 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
| Meriam Hill 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$17,142 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
